Wood deck staining services involve applying a protective and decorative finish to outdoor wooden decks. This process helps enhance the appearance of the wood while providing a barrier against weather elements, UV rays, and general wear. Projects typically include restoring older decks, maintaining existing stained surfaces, or preparing new decks for long-term protection. Property owners often want to understand the different stain options available, the importance of surface preparation, and how staining can extend the lifespan of their decks.
Before requesting wood deck staining, homeowners should consider the current condition of their deck, including any signs of damage, rot, or splintering. It’s also helpful to determine the desired look-whether a transparent, semi-transparent, or solid stain-and to understand the maintenance requirements for each. Proper surface cleaning and preparation are essential steps to ensure the stain adheres evenly and lasts as long as possible. Clear communication about the project scope and surface condition can help property owners make informed decisions about their deck’s appearance and durability.

Wood Deck Staining Service Questions
What is the purpose of staining a wood deck? Staining enhances the appearance of the deck while providing protection against weathering and UV damage.
How often should a wood deck be stained? Typically, decks should be stained every 2 to 3 years to maintain their look and protection.
What types of stains are available for decks? There are transparent, semi-transparent, and solid stains, each offering different levels of color and protection.
Can existing stains be removed before applying a new coat? Yes, existing stains can be cleaned and stripped to ensure proper adhesion of the new stain.
